[PATCH v2 17/22] thunderbolt: Add QUIRK_NO_USB3_BW_ALLOC

The host routers on Apple Silicon do not implement USB3 bandwidth
allocation registers: the CMR bit set in ADP_USB3_CS_2 by
usb4_usb3_port_cm_request() is never acknowledged and every USB3 tunnel
bringup fails there after the timeout:
[ 49.259325] thunderbolt-apple-nhi 501f00000.nhi: 1:16: available bandwidth for new USB3 tunnel 18000/18000 Mb/s
[ 49.265869] thunderbolt-apple-nhi 501f00000.nhi: 1:16: maximum required bandwidth for USB3 tunnel 9000 Mb/s
[ 49.267894] thunderbolt-apple-nhi 501f00000.nhi: 0:4 <-> 1:16 (USB3): activating
[ 49.269410] thunderbolt-apple-nhi 501f00000.nhi: 0:4 <-> 1:16 (USB3): allocating initial bandwidth 9000/9000 Mb/s
[ 50.771764] thunderbolt-apple-nhi 501f00000.nhi: 1:16: USB3 tunnel activation failed, aborting
Add a quirk to skip bandwidth allocation entirely but keep tracking
the initial allocation in software for the consumed bandwidth
calculation. For completeness, discovered tunnels book 90% of the
maximum link rate in software, matching tb_tunnel_alloc_usb3(), although
Apple Silicon cannot have any pre-existing tunnels.
